1.1 INTRODUCTION
JRG is a premier brokerage house in India on a fast growth track.JRG started functioning in
the stock market in 1992. Over the years they grew up from strength to become a major player
in Indias broking service sector.
Today JRG is one of the foremost brokerage houses being a member of various
exchanges in the capital and commodity markets and the insurance sector. JRG is a member of the National Stock Exchange of India(NSE),the Bombay Stock Exchange(BSE),the National
Commodities Derivatives Exchange Ltd(NCDEX),the National Multi Commodity Exchange
of India ltd(NMCEIL),the Multi Commodity Exchange of India Ltd(MCX) and the Indian
Pepper and Spices Trades Association(IPSTA). JRG is a full-fledged depository participant of
the National Securities Depository Services (India).
JRG is also one of Southern Indias leading insurance Brokers. JRG have
become a financial super market in recent years. JRG provide our clients with full expertise to
play in the market with confidence. They avail full-fledged trading facilities and services
through our nation-wide offices.
To help its clients better, JRG have located their branches in major towns
and placed highly qualified and experienced financial experts to manage them. A team of
dynamic finance professionals with decades of experience leads them. These professionals
share a common vision not only to transform the company into a highly professional
organization, but also to make their clients earn the maximum from their hard-earned money.
In the first issue of equity shares of JRG Securities Limited, there was no
formal market for the securities of the company. The face value of share is Rs. 10 per share
and the issue price is four times of the face value. The company has received approval from
BSE, for listing of the Equity shares being issued in terms of the prospectus .

2.1 INTRODUCTION
Stock markets refer to a market place where investors can buy and sell stocks.The price at which each buying and selling transaction takes is determined by the market
forces (i.e. demand and supply for a particular stock).
The purpose of stock exchange is to facilitate the exchange of securities
between buyers and sellers, thus providing a market place. Capital can be saved and channeled
to the most profitable investment projects and that both households and firms get help in
handling financial uncertainty and risk as well as possibilities of spreading consumption
overtime.
Financial markets constitute an important part the total infrastructure for every
society that has passed the stages of largely domestic economies. The financial system
performs three main tasks: first, it handles transfer of funds; second, it channels savings to
investment with good return for future consumption; and third, it reduces economic risks in
relation to the players targeted returns.
HISTORY OF STOCK EXCHANGES
The history of stock exchanges is believed to date back to the 11th century.
During this time, trade associations were set up by Jewish and Muslim merchants. Credit and
payment methods were developed by these merchants to conduct systematized business. This
was important to the history of stock market, since it led to further developments in financing
and marketing of stocks. The first institutional trading was established in Bruges, Belgium in1309. From the 13th to the 16th century, stock exchange established in the history of stock
market. The first company to market and bonds was the Dutch East India Company.
When the first brokers are believed to have developed, trading in debt and
government securities. Unofficial share market existed across Europe through the 1600s,
where brokers would meet outside or in coffee houses to make trades. The Amsterdam stock
exchange when it began trading shares of the Dutch east India Company shares ever issued.
-
7/31/2019 Raijo Final 3 Aug
8/78
8
By the early 1700s there were fully operational stock exchanges in France and
England, and America followed in the later part of the century. Share exchanges become an
important way for companies to raise capital for investment, while also offering investors the
opportunity to share in company profits. The early days of the stock exchange experienced
many scandals and share crashes, regulation and almost anyone was allowed to participate in
the exchange.
Today stock exchanges are organized marketplaces, either corporation or mutual
organization, where members of the organization gather to trade company stock and other
securities. The members may act either as agents for their customers, or as principals for their
own accounts.
Stock exchange also facilitate for the issue and redemption of securities and
other financial instruments including the payments of income and dividends. The record
keeping is central but trade is linked to such physical place because modern markets are
computerized. The trade on exchange is only by members.
2.2 INDIAN SCENARIO
The stock exchanges in India were formed only after the Mughals and after the Indian
war of independence. India has 23 stock exchanges that are hubs of financial activities; the
Indian stock market is the one of the oldest in Asia. It history dates back to nearly two
centuries. The earlier records of security dwelling in India are merged and obscure. Stock
exchanges provide an organized market for transaction in shares and other securities. The
Bombay stock exchange (BSE) and National Stock Exchange (NSE) are the main stock
exchanges in India.
The Bombay Stock Exchange and National Stock Exchange together accounts for
nearly 72 % of all capital market activity in India. In the other major exchanges are Delhi and
Ahmedabad stock exchange. The remaining exchanges accounts for only 4% of Indias capital
market activity. The stock exchanges in the country can be divided into 4 zones. They are the
East zone, the West zone, the North zone and the South zone. The North zones have five stock
-
7/31/2019 Raijo Final 3 Aug
9/78
9
exchanges. The east zone has three stock exchanges; west and south have six stock exchanges
each.

NSE-National Stock Exchange
The National Stock Exchange of India (NSE) is one of the largest and most advanced
stock markets in India. The NSE is the worlds third largest stock exchange in terms of
transactions. The NSE VSAT has 2791 terminals that cover 334 cities across India.
In the fast growing Indian financial market there are 23 stock exchanges trading
securities. The national stock exchange (NSE) is Indias leading stock exchange covering
various cities and towns across the country. The National Stock Exchange of India (NSE)
situated in Mumbai is the largest and most advanced exchange with 1016 companies and 726
trading members.
On its recognition as a stock exchange under the Securities Contracts (Regulation)
Act, 1956 in April 1993, NSE commenced operations in the Wholesale Debt Market (WDM)
segment in June 1994. The Capital Market (Equities) segment commenced operations in
November 1994 and operations in Derivatives segment commenced in June.
-
7/31/2019 Raijo Final 3 Aug
11/78
11
The NSE is owned by the group of leading financial institutions such Indian bank or
Life Insurance Corporation of India (LIC). The ownership as well as the management does not
have a right to trade on the exchange. Only qualified traders can be involved in the security
trading.
The NSE uses the satellite communication system the system that connects traders
from 345 Indian cities. The advanced technologies enable up to 6 million trades to be operated
daily on the NSE trading platform. NSE conducts online examination and awards certification,
under its programmes of NSEs certification in Financial Markets (NCFM), currently it is
available in 9 models, covering different sectors of financial and capital markets. Branches of
the NSE are located throughout India.
Bombay Stock Exchange
BSE ltd is the oldest stock exchange in Asia with a rich heritage popularly known as
BSE, as it was established as the native share and stock brokers association in 1875. It is
the first stock exchange in the country to obtain permanent recognition in 1956 from the Govt.
of India under the securities contracts act, 1956, the exchanges pivotal and pre-eminent role inthe development of the Indian capital market is widely recognized.
Earlier an association of Person (AOP), the exchange is mow a
demodulated and corporative entity incorporated under the provisions of the companies act,
1956, pursuant to the BSE by the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I).
In terms of organization structure the board formulates larger policy and
exercises overall control. The committees constituted by the board are board based. The day today operations of the exchange are managed by the managing director and a management team
of professionals. The exchange provides an efficient and transparent market for trading in
equity, debt instruments and derivatives. The BSEs on line trading system (BOLT) is a
proprietary system of the exchange and is BS 7799-2-2002 certified. The surveillance, clearing
and settlement function of the exchange are ISO 9001:2000 certified.
Today, BSE is the worlds No 1 exchange in terms of the number of listed
companies and the worlds 5th in transaction numbers.

2.3 STATE SCENARIO
Cochin Stock Exchange
The Cochin Stock Exchange Ltd (CSE) is a capital market in Kochi, Kerala in India.
Incorporated in 1978 it has now over 350 Indian companies listed. CSBL a wholly owned
subsidiary of CSE is a member of NSE and BSE.
Facility
Computerized trading was introduced in 1997. The major back office system softwares
used are NESS and BOSS respectively for NSE and BSE. The trading software used in CSBL
is multex . Traders are provided Meta stock and ERS software, trading terminals and optical
fibre connections. DP holdings are maintained by Demat services like CDSL. The new
millennium saw the stock exchange building being shifted from the old structure in downtown
Cochin to a brand new building in the Kaloor area in northern Kochi
Trading
Trading hours historically used to begin late in the afternoon enabling access to tradersfrom other regions of state. Base minimum capital required to be maintained is Rs. 2 lakhs.
Demutualization scheme
The securities scam of the early nineties led the SEBI regulations on stock exchanges
requires separation of ownership and trading rights and made mandatory for majority
ownership rests with public, those without any trading rights.
Cochin Stock Brokers Ltd
Cochin stock brokers limited (CSBL) a subsidiary of CSE is a corporate member of the
National Stock Exchange and Bombay Stock Exchange enabling CSBL users trading facilities
in these listings.
CSE Institute
CSE institute provides training program on stock market for investors.
-
7/31/2019 Raijo Final 3 Aug
18/78
18
Economic impact
The industrial revolution did not happen in Kerala unlike most other Indian states. As a resultmost Keralites do not invest in manufacturing entities. The reasons for the failure in attracting
manufacturing industries are not certain, but it is mainly due to a combination of political
forces and the lack of resources in a small state with a large population density. The stock
exchange therefore provides opportunity for investors in the region to be part of growth in
spite of local problems.

3.3 HISTORY & PHILOSOPHY
JRG Securities Limited. Is head quarter in Kochi, The company took life as a
partnership firm called JRG Associates, started by Mr. Regi Jacob, Mr. Giby Mathew and Mr.
Jiji Antony in 1992. The firm was converted into a private limited company, JRG Associates
Pvt. Ltd, In 1994 with the inclusion of a few of their close relatives and associates on the
board as financial investors, and became a member of the Cochin stock exchange. The
company initially focused on developing a client base in Kerala and Tamil Nadu and
established several operation centers across these states.
In 1999, the company became a member of the NSE and in the following years, began
to cultivate clients from Karnataka, Andhra Pradesh and Maharashtra. As the business
developed, JRG intensified its operational reach in the southern states.
In August 2003, the company changed its name to JRG Securities Pvt. Ltd. in order to
accurately reflect the business focus of the company. The following month, i.e. September
2003, the company was converted into a public limited company and over the next two years
-
7/31/2019 Raijo Final 3 Aug
25/78
25
Begin operations in commodities and insurance broking and distribution of financial products.
In March 2005, we became a member of the BSE.
3.4 DIFFERENT PHASES OF DEVELOPMENT
1992 Started secondary Stock Market Operations
1994 Became a member of the Cochin stock exchange Ltd.
1995 Sub Broker of National Stock Exchange Ltd.
1999 Became a member of inter Connected Stock Exchange Ltd.
1999 Became a member of the national stock exchange ltd.
2000 Depository Participant of the National Securities Depository Ltd
2000 became a sub-Broker of Bombay stock exchange
2000 Derivatives Trading Membership
2000 Developed Branches across Kerala
2001 Established Branch in Bangalore,
2003 Established Branch at Chennai
2005 Became a member of the Bombay stock exchange Ltd.
2005 Started operations in Maharashtra, UP, AP, Delhi & Punjab

Margin finance
It is essentially like an overdraft facility for making further invests in the stock market
against the stocks already in hand instead of investing additional cash. It entitles the client to
borrow funds which can then be used to trade in shares and thereby take more positions. The
client needs to provide initial margin by way of shares take or cash as security and maintain
the same to be reasonably secured against the market trend.

4.2 DEPOSITORY DEPARTMENT
The depository holds securities of inventors in electronic form and interacts with theinvestors through its depository participants. Main objective of the depository system is to
reduce risk by minimizing the paper work involved in trading, settings and transferring. A
leading member of NSDL (National Securities Depository Limited) and CDSL (Central
Depository Services (India) Limited), JRG offers a full pattern of depository services;
Demat Account facility
Dematerialization
Transfer of securities
Pledge
Consolidation
For starters, one has to open a Demat account. Then they can convert all other physical
certificate into electronic data, a process called Demat.
This will be kept in accounts safely, similar like your money in a bank account.
Whenever you want, convert this into physical form- the real share certificate, this process is
called Dematerialization or Demat. JRG, along with NSDL offering a secured internet based
ideas (internet based Demat Account Statement) facility for its clients ideas allows you to
view ISIN-wise position/transactions for scrip. Data on ideas is update on an online basis with
a delay of just a maximum 30 minutes. This facility allows Demat account, anywhere in the
world. This facility is open for all the Demat account holders of JRG Depository. The clientscan even transfer their securities from one account to another, with the securities available in
the account the clients can even avail for loan by pledging the securities. The clients even
reduce the number of Demat account owned by them or convert to Demat account into one
single account through consolidation.

Cash management or exchange and banking
This section deals with the pay in and pay out that is the cash inflow and cash out flow
in JRG. When customer opens an account with Rs.1000 in JRG, and then he trades with that
Rs. 1000 that is 100 shares at Rs.10 each then it is a pay in for JRG and then has to pay this
amount to exchange. And if the customer trade for 200 shares @ 10 each, that is 2000, then
the excess of Rs.1000 is the payout which JRG has to pay to the exchange on customer behalf.
Later JRG remits the amount from the customer. For trading and other work with the exchange
the department has to keep four settlement accounts.
The accounts are maintained in the name of the exchanges, they are NSE, BSE and
NSE F&O. The main bank of JRG is HDFC. The time given for settlement is "T+2" .that
means two days from the trading day. The settlement should be done before 10.30 a.m. The
exchange will wait up to 1.30 p.m. after that they will cut down the terminals. So it is a crucial
department. A small mistake may cause big loss to the company. The software used by the
accounting department is EMC and Lidha Didha-web based.

4.4 BILLING AND CLEARING DEPARTMENT
In a trading business customer satisfaction is very important. Even though properguidance is provided for the client to make trading, it is the duty of the clearing department to
do necessary back office work. Clearing department will do the rest of the work like making
sure that the delivery has properly happened, whether the clients have sufficient fund/ stocks
for living. Also it is the duty of the clearing department to download all the daily transaction
reports from the various stock exchanges after the trading time is over. By around 4.30 it is
available in NSE and BSE. After getting various reports they will upload these data into the
respective softwares.
After uploading the data it is the duty of the billing department to check the data and
compute the necessary payments to be paid to the various changes.

4.12 SURVEILLANCE DEPARTMENT
Being a trading firm JRG's surveillance department can be considered as the file bloodof the firm. For the existence in the competitive market surveillance department plays a major
role, in a competitive market providing proper guidance in trading is not only the function of
major players like JRG. So surveillance department plays its part to make the customers stick
to the firm.
Its actual functioning is monitoring the transactions happening in the various branches
& in business associates. For trading in the market a client needs to have certain amount of
money in the account. They can make trading only in proportion to these amounts.
But with the help of surveillance department they can make trading by getting a limit
up to 10 times i.e. if a client is only having 10000/- in his account, he can get a limit up to
100000/-.But the surveillance department provides this only on the basis of various factors like
past trading pattern of the client, recommendations from the branches etc. Surveillance
department is having the full control of all its branches & business associates. They can access
the account of any client from the head office. They can even control the account and if needed, they can square of the position of the client. JRG is the only trading firm that is
providing a limit of 10 times. By providing these limits the surveillance department is actually
motivating the clients who are interested but doesn't have enough money to trade. So
surveillance department can also be called as business promoters.
